The ULS-15 MK2 was first unveiled during 2016 and is HSU’s only sealed subwoofer design. It carries a 15-inch driver powered by a 600 Watt BASH amp (2000 Watts peak) that features convenient onboard tuning options. It’s overall size (19-in H x 18-in W x 19-1/2-in D with grill, feet, and amp) and weight (65-pounds), not only make it manageable but also room friendly. Our review found the ULS-15 MK2’s deep bass capabilities (20Hz – 200 Hz +/- 1 dB) and quick attack made it extraordinarily capable for both music and home theater duties.
